Dlaczego przeglądarka zwraca błąd „TypeError: this._input ma wartość null” w Firefoksie (i podobnych w Chrome) podczas używania handlebars.js?

Oto kod, który próbuję:http://jsfiddle.net/sbrsK/10/
Działa poprawnie bez żadnego błędu w jsfiddle

Próba uruchomienia tego samego za pośrednictwem serwera internetowego lokalnie na moim komputerze nie działa. Trwa ładowanie następujących plików:

index.htmlapp.js

W Firefoksie Dostaję ten błąd:

TypeError: this._input is null @ http://cloud.github.com/downloads/wycats/handlebars.js/handlebars-1.0.0.beta.6.js:364

W chromie Dostaję ten błąd:

Uncaught TypeError:Cannot call method 'match' of null
under match = this._input.match(this.rules[rules[i]]); in handlebars-1.0.0.beta.6.js

Podobny problem pojawia się wcześniejpołączyć, ale wydaje się, że nadal jest otwarty.

Pytanie brzmi: dlaczego ten błąd występuje, gdy działa poprawnie w jsfiddle? Jaki jest właściwy sposób uruchamiania tego lokalnie?

questionAnswers(1)

yourAnswerToTheQuestion